Different bacterial strategies to degrade taurocholate.
Archives of microbiology - 1 Jul 2008
Rösch Verena, Denger Karin, Schleheck David, Smits Theo H M, Cook Alasdair M
Abstract excerpt
Aerobic enrichment cultures with taurocholate or alkanesulfonates as sole sources of carbon and energy for growth were successful and yielded nine bacterial isolates, all of which utilized taurocholate. Growth was complex and involved not only many, usually transient, excretion products but also...
